  3. clutch release bearing is the culprit. if your gearbox makes a whining/whirring noise when its being driven then gearbox is goosed, I have had the same issue on my daily for over 12 months its never bothered me. Your mechanic is trying to rip you off plain and simple.

  24. I had the same problem not long ago - bleed it with the car running on idle. but its always best to bleed all 4 together starting from the furthest away from the master cylinder
